What is SSL Encryption?
SSL, or Secure Sockets Layer, is a security protocol that establishes an encrypted link between a web server and a browser. This ensures that all data transmitted remains private and integral. How Does SSL Encryption Work?
SSL encryption works through a series of steps:
- The browser attempts to connect to a secure server.
- The server responds by sending its SSL certificate, which includes the server’s public key.
- The browser verifies the certificate with a trusted certificate authority.
- If verified, the browser creates a session key, encrypts it with the server’s public key, and sends it back to the server.
- The server decrypts the session key using its private key, establishing a secure session.
Why is SSL Encryption Important for Online Casinos?
SSL encryption is vital for several reasons:
- Data Protection: It ensures that personal and financial information is encrypted and protected from cyber threats.
- Trust and Credibility: A secure site builds trust with players, encouraging them to engage with the casino.
- Regulatory Compliance: Many jurisdictions require online casinos to implement SSL encryption to comply with data protection regulations.

What are the Risks of Not Implementing SSL Encryption?
Online casinos that neglect SSL encryption expose themselves and their players to various risks:
- Data Breaches: Without encryption, sensitive data is vulnerable to interception and theft.
- Loss of Reputation: A security breach can severely damage a casino’s reputation, leading to loss of players and revenue.
- Legal Consequences: Failure to protect player data can result in legal action and fines from regulatory bodies.
